Luton Library Study Environment

I have been in the UK for more than 18 months and since I started studying in 5th 6th floor in the new library start feeling down because of less oxygen. Please take care of the ventilation system on library in 3rd,4th,5th 6th floor. Not all student have that stamina to study in oxygen less area as compare to ground floor the air is fresh. I am feeling bad for complaining about ventilation system I appreciate this university for providing us this facility but there is no fresh air which give me motivation to sit and study continuously

Thank you for sharing your concerns. Please be assured that the library works on a forced air system which draws air in from the roof and pushes it around the building through vents you may have seen in the floor. Circular silver coloured grilles? This system is typical of all sealed buildings and works very effectively.
